Frequently asked questions

What is the average house price on Kings Way, Croydon?
The average sold price on Kings Way is £1,111,667, across 6 sales since 2016. The median is £1,128,500 — the middle price, which a few unusually expensive sales cannot pull upward.
When did a property on Kings Way last sell?
The most recent recorded sale on Kings Way was MARINER BUSINESS CENTRE, 1, UNIT 2, KINGS WAY, which sold for £1,250,000 on 25 Apr 2025.
How many properties are there on Kings Way?
4 separate addresses have sold on Kings Way since 2016, across 1 postcode (CR0 4GE). That is not the same as the number of homes on the street — a property that has never changed hands since 1995 does not appear in Land Registry records.

About this data

Every figure on this page is calculated from the 6 sales HM Land Registry has recorded on Kings Way since 2016 — what buyers actually paid, not asking prices or estimates. A home that has not changed hands since records began in 1995 will not appear. Sales are matched to this street by postcode and by the street component of the registered address, so a neighbouring street with a similar name is not counted. The Price Paid dataset covers England and Wales only; see Scotland and Northern Ireland.
